UNITED STATES PATENT OFFICE.
GEORGE W. FITTS, OF OBERLIN, OHIO.
IMPROVEMENT IN STEERING APPARATUS FOR ROAD-STEAMERS.
Specification forming part of Letters Patent No. 117,759, dated August 8, 1871; antedated August 2, 1871.
To all whom it may concern:
Be it known that I, GEORGE W. FrrTs, of the village or' Oberlin, in the county of Lorain and State of Ohio, have invented a Guide-Wheel, of which the following is a specification:
rlhe nature of my invention consists in the construction 0i' a guide-Wheel for vehicles, arranged in suchamanner asto give direction and guidance vto the vehicle to Which it is attached.
H is the guide-Wheel, revolving on an axle or shaft, V, which is securely bolted at the ends to each side of the/convex circle J. J is a circle, with a convex upper surface, its circumference being provided with cog-teeth O. This circle surrounds the guide-Wheel H, resting upon and bolted to the ends of the axle of the same. The convex surface of the circle J exactly vfits the concave under surface of the circle I. I is a circle with a concave under surface exactly ttin g over and resting on the convex surface of the circle J, permitting the same to revolve therein. To the upper surface oi' this circle the frame or body of the vehicle may be attached. Attached rigidly to the axle V and rising from each side of the Wheel H is a standard, which unite above the saine and is connected with a swivel-joint, which is suspended from the vehicle over the same. This standard holds the tWo circles together and permits them to revolve one Within the other. K is a pinion-Wheel engaging with the cog-teeth of the circle J and fastened to the end oi' the shaft L, provided with the hand-Wheel D for rotating it.
Byrotatin g the pinion-wheel K the circle J and guide-wheel H are revolved. The circle J may be revolved by a band or belt, or by the shafts of a 'vehicle attached thereto, or by other means.
AHaving thus described my invention, what I claim, and desire to secure by Letters Patent, 1s-
The steering apparatus, consisting of the concave circle attached to the frame, combined with the geared convex circle, thelatter revolving with in the former and having its axle attached thereto, substantially as described.
